THE Dublin ladies’ senior football team will make the journey south this Sunday to take on the challenge of Waterford in Division 1 of the Lidl Ladies National Football League.
The All-Ireland champions are in the unusual position of looking for a first victory in three games after back-to-back defeats against Cork and Galway.
The 4-6 to 2-6 defeat against Galway was a particularly massive blow to the Metropolitans’ hopes of reaching the Division 1 final.
This weekend sees Round 5 of the league with Cork currently heading the table on 12 points following four consecutive victories since the turn of the year.
Mick Bohan’s Dublin team and Waterford are both on four points, suggesting a tight contest in Dungarvan.
Dublin team to play Waterford: C Trant; M Byrne, N Collins, L McGinley; O Nolan, L Caffrey, É Rutledge; J Dunne, M Ní Scanaill; H O’Neill, C Rowe, N Healy; L Davey, S Woods, N Hetherton.
